There are 6 large cities or census designated places (CDP) in the Las Vegas area:

Las Vegas 478K 24%H 10%B Median Family Income 50K
Besides the core area, Las Vegas extends to the west and northwest.

North Las Vegas 115K 38%H 19%B MFI 46K
North Las Vegas is somewhat towards the NE of Las Vegas.

To the south and east of Las Vegas are 3 large CDP which should provide the overwhelming share of the "unincorporated Clark County vote"

Spring Valley 117K 14%H 6%B MFI 55K
Spring Valley is to the southwest and appears to be the wealthier area.

Paradise 186K 23%H 6%B MFI 47K
Paradise is south and southeast of Las Vegas (in between Henderson and Las Vegas).  If you look at the family income breakdown for most of the cities, it appear that there is a bulge in the $50K+ area, but this is due to the census bureau switching to $10K brackets, from $5K brackets below $50K.  But in Paradise, even this bulge does not really show up, indicating a population made up of service workers in Las Vegas.  Also the highest family size.

Sunrise Manor 156K 26%H 13%B MFI 44K
To the east of Las Vegas, south of North Las Vegas.  The poorest area, slightly more minority than Las Vegas.

I would expect that Sunrise Manor and Paradise to be a bit more Democratic than Las Vegas, while Spring Valley to be to the GOP side.

Henderson 175K 11% 4%B MFI 61K
Fast growing city to the SE of Las Vegas (has passed Reno to become 2nd largest in state).

Note: population growth in the 3 unincorporated CDPs appears to be slower than the incorporated cities.  Some of them didn't even double in population between 1990 and 2000.

I didn't find any precinct maps, but there are maps for the various districts, and results by precinct for the various races.

Political Maps

2004 Results

There are roughly 25 State Assembly districts in Clark County, so you could probably come up with a general location of the "County" precincts and how they voted for President.
